Dimmit County commissioners approve routine donations, reimbursements and multiple budget adjustments
Summary
The court accepted donations (millings, sand, poles), approved reimbursements and travel for extension staff, approved several budget adjustments across departments, accepted monthly departmental reports, and adopted a tax-rate resolution for FY 2024–25.
At its Sept. 9 meeting, Dimmit County Commissioners Court handled a package of routine business: acceptance of donated materials, approval of staff reimbursements and conferences, multiple budget adjustments across county departments and the adoption of a tax-rate resolution.
